Impinj, Inc. (Nasdaq: PI), a leading RAIN RFID provider and Internet of Things pioneer, today released its financial results for the fourth quarter and year ended December 31, 2025.
“2025 was a transition year for Impinj. We grew year-over-year endpoint IC volumes, made M800 our volume runner, launched Gen2X and exited the year with record adjusted EBITDA and cash,” said Chris Diorio, Impinj co-founder and CEO. “As we continue driving our bold vision, I remain confident in our market position and energized by the opportunities ahead.”
Fourth Quarter 2025 Financial Summary
- Revenue of $92.8 million
- GAAP gross margin of 51.8%; non-GAAP gross margin of 54.5%
- GAAP net loss of $1.1 million, or loss of $0.04 per diluted share using 30.1 million shares
- Adjusted EBITDA of $16.4 million
- Non-GAAP net income of $15.6 million, or income of $0.50 per diluted share using 32.0 million shares
Full Year 2025 Financial Summary
- Revenue of $361.1 million
- GAAP gross margin of 52.5%; non-GAAP gross margin of 55.3%
- GAAP net loss of $10.8 million, or loss of $0.37 per diluted share using 29.3 million shares
- Adjusted EBITDA of $69.6 million
- Non-GAAP net income of $64.2 million, or income of $2.11 per diluted share using 32.2 million shares

About Impinj
Impinj (Nasdaq: PI) helps businesses and people analyze, optimize, and innovate by wirelessly connecting billions of everyday things — such as apparel, automobile parts, luggage, and shipments — to the Internet. The Impinj platform uses RAIN RFID to deliver timely data about these everyday things to business and consumer applications, enabling a boundless Internet of Things. www.impinj.com

Non-GAAP Financial Measures
To supplement our condensed consolidated financial statements prepared and presented in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les, or GAAP, our key non-GAAP performance measures include adjusted EBITDA, non-GAAP net income (loss), free cash flow and adjusted free cash flow as defined below. We use adjusted EBITDA and non-GAAP net income (loss) as key measures to understand and evaluate our core operating performance and trends, to prepare and approve our annual budget and to develop short- and long-term operating plans. We use free cash flow and adjusted free cash flow as key measures when assessing our sources of liquidity, capital resources, and quality of earnings. We believe these measures provide useful information for period-to-period comparisons of our business to allow investors and others to understand and evaluate our operating results in the same manner as our management and board of directors. Our presentation of these non-GAAP financial measures is not meant to be considered in isolation or as a substitute for our financial results prepared in accordance with GAAP, and our non-GAAP measures may be different from similarly termed non-GAAP measures used by other companies.
Adjusted EBITDA
We define adjusted EBITDA as net income (loss) determined in accordance with GAAP, excluding, if applicable for the periods presented, the effects of stock-based compensation; depreciation and amortization; restructuring costs; settlement income and related costs; induced conversion expense; other income, net; interest expense; acquisition related expense and related purchase accounting adjustments; and income tax benefit (expense). We have excluded these items because we do not believe they reflect our core operations and us excluding them enables more consistent evaluation of our operating performance. The revision to our definition of adjusted EBITDA did not impact adjusted EBITDA for any previously reported periods because there was no impact of a similar nature in such prior periods affecting comparability.
Non-GAAP Net Income (Loss)
We define non-GAAP net income as net income (loss), excluding, if applicable for the periods presented, the effects of stock-based compensation; depreciation and amortization; restructuring costs; settlement income and related costs; induced conversion expense; acquisition related expense and related purchase accounting adjustments; and the corresponding income tax impacts of adjustments to net income (loss).
Free cash flow
We define free cash flow as net cash provided by (used in) operating activities, determined in accordance with GAAP, less purchases of property and equipment. We define adjusted free cash flow as free cash flow less cash received from gain on litigation settlement.
